SUBJECT: Zone Change #428, Tentative Subdivision Map #1318, and Minor Use Permit #21-09, initiated by MCP, LLC, property owner. This application involves a request for a Zone Change from a Low-Density Residential (R-1-6) Zone to a Medium-Density Residential (R-3-2) Zone with an Urban Residential Overlay (R-3-2/UR) at 565, 575, 601, and 609 Q Street. The applicant is requesting to subdivide four parcels (approximately 0.88 acres) into 16 single-family lots ranging in size from 897 square feet to 1,251 square feet with an out-parcel for a shared parking lot (totaling 21,584 square feet). The 0.88-acre subject site is generally located on the west side of Q Street, directly south of West 6th Street. General Plan Amendment #21-01 from Low Density Residential (LD) to High-Medium Density Residential (HMD) was approved for this site on July 19, 2021. *PUBLIC HEARING* ACTION: PLANNING COMMISSION: Recommendation to City Council: Approve/Disapprove/Modify 1) Environmental Review #21-39 (CEQA Section 15162 Findings) 2) Zone Change #428 Approve/Disapprove/Modify (contingent on City Council approval of the Zone Change) 1) Environmental Review #21-39 (CEQA Section 15162 Findings) 2) Tentative Subdivision Map #1318 3) Minor Use Permit #21-09 SUMMARY The subject site is located in southcentral Merced, on the west side of Q Street, south of W. 6th Street, and consists of 4 identical parcels totaling 0.88-acres at 565, 575, 601, and 609 Q Street. The applicant would like to change the sites’ current Zoning designation of Low-Density Residential (R-1-6) to Medium-Density Residential (R-3-2) with an Urban Residential Overlay (R-3-2/UR). The applicant would like to subdivide the subject site into 16 different parcels for single-family homes (with one larger out-parcel reserved for a shared parking lot) on lots ranging in size from 897 square feet to 1,251 square feet, with the parking lot being 21,584 square feet. The proposed density of 18.18 dwelling units per acre would be within the existing allowed General Plan designation of High-Medium Density Residential (HMD) which allows between 12 to 24 dwelling units per acre. Staff is recommending approval. RECOMMENDATION Planning staff recommends that the Planning Commission recommend approval of Environmental Review #21-39 (CEQA Section 15162 Findings), and Zone Change #428, and approve Tentative Subdivision Map #1318 and Minor Use Permit #21-09 (contingent on City Council approval of the Zone Change), including the adoption of the Draft Resolutions at Attachments A and B subject to the conditions in Exhibit A and the findings/considerations in Exhibit B of each.
